Who is the best musician in Brazil?

There is a reason why Roberto Carlos is known as the king of Brazilian music: he was one of the best-selling Brazilian artists of all time with over 120 million albums sold worldwide. He reached popularity during the 1970s and 1980s when his musical romantic style gained fans throughout Latin America and beyond.

Is Brazilian music a jazz?

The term “música instrumental Brasileira”, which literally means “Brazilian instrumental music”, is used in Brazil as a generalized term to refer to jazz as well as several instrumental forms of art music drawing on national styles such as choro, samba and bossa nova.
